Anthony Rota, Please Oppose Bill C-10

Editor's note:  Opponents of Bill 10  say it will give the CRTC the power to regulate the posts that Canadians upload to platforms like Facebook, Instagram, TikTok and YouTube. They see it as a violation of the charter right to freedom of expression.
